The Trump administration has placed India, China, Pakistan, and Afghanistan on its 2026 “Major’s List” of countries identified as major drug transit or illicit drug-producing nations. The designation, submitted to Congress, includes 23 countries such as Mexico, Colombia, and Myanmar. According to the U.S. State Department, the list is compiled annually to spotlight nations central to global narcotics supply chains, either as producers or as transit hubs for illicit drugs and precursor chemicals entering the United States .
The report notes that China remains the largest source of fentanyl precursors, while Afghanistan continues to see drug production despite Taliban bans. India, though listed, is not among countries deemed to have “failed demonstrably” in meeting counternarcotics obligations . Nations judged to have failed, including Afghanistan, Bolivia, and Venezuela, risk cuts to U.S. assistance. Officials stressed the global drug trade’s link to America’s rising overdose deaths, particularly from synthetic opioids.
